Validation is a crucial step in ensuring the integrity of products manufactured within cleanrooms. Implementing robust validation protocols helps to minimize risk, guarantee product quality, and meet regulatory requirements. To streamline this process effectively, several best practices should be followed.
A well-defined scope document outlining the targets of the validation exercise is paramount. This document should clearly specify the critical parameters that will be assessed, as well as the acceptance criteria for each parameter. A thorough risk assessment should be conducted to identify potential issues and implement appropriate controls.
Effective communication and collaboration between various stakeholders, including engineers, technicians, and quality assurance personnel, are essential throughout the validation process. This ensures that all parties are informed regarding the progress and any emerging issues.
Documenting each step of the validation process meticulously is paramount. Comprehensive records should be maintained to demonstrate compliance with regulatory guidelines and provide a reviewable history of the validation activities.
Finally, continuous improvement should be an fundamental part of the cleanroom validation process. Regularly reviewing and refining validation protocols based on experiences learned can help to optimize efficiency and effectiveness over time.

Ensuring Quality: Why Validate Cleanroom Supplier Bids
When procuring components for a cleanroom environment, the imperative to prioritize quality is crucial. This is especially true when evaluating bids from potential suppliers. A rigorous validation process ensures that the chosen provider meets the stringent standards essential for maintaining a sterile and controlled workspace.
A thorough supplier evaluation should encompass several key areas:
- Expertise in supplying to cleanroom environments
- Qualifications demonstrating adherence to industry best practices
- Traceability and history of materials used
- Commitment to quality control systems
- Competitive pricing
By meticulously validating supplier bids, organizations can minimize the risk of receiving subpar items, thereby safeguarding their operations and ultimately ensuring the integrity of their cleanroom processes.
